On-Foot Convenience
Local Education
Just across the road from Spinners Brook is an Ofsted-rated “Outstanding” primary school, making the school run easier. In close proximity are secondary schools, nurseries, and other education options for children of all ages.
Shops & Essentials
For regular shopping, you’ll find local shops within walking distance. In Darwen town centre, there’s a range of independent shops and larger retailers on Market Street, Railway Road and Bridge Street.
Coffee Shops and Restaurants
Stroll over to the town centre for tea rooms, restaurants and social venues. Railway Road and the surrounding area offer something for every taste, whether you’re grabbing a bite or meeting up with friends.
Open Spaces Nearby
Within walking range of Spinners Brook is Bold Venture Park, great for family outings with its kids’ areas and trails. The West Pennine Moors and local reservoirs offer further outdoor opportunities, and the development itself overlooks natural views.
Public Transport Options
Darwen Train Station is within easy reach, offering direct services to Manchester Victoria, Blackburn, Clitheroe and other towns. Bus services in the centre of Darwen connect you further, making it possible to live here without relying on a car.
